At what age do puppies STOP losing their baby teeth?

My puppy (yellow lab) just turned a year and lost a front top tooth. When he was little and lost the baby teeth one of the adult teeth came in crocked. Has anyone experienced a puppy over a year losing teeth?

At what age do puppies STOP losing their baby teeth?
Sound like he lost a baby tooth. When the adult tooth is a little off when it comes in tit doesn%26#039;t completely disolve the root of the baby tooth and they hang on. Sometimes they have to be removed by the vet apparently this one finally gave way. That is of course if all other teeth are in place, clean and healthy.





Other wise if all goes well they loose their teeth for 5-7 months of age.
Reply:Between 6-7 months, they should have all their adult teeth in..
Reply:They lose all of their puppy teeth around 6 months of age. So if he lost a tooth now you need to have him examined to see if it was an adult tooth and if there is a problem in his mouth.
